JNEIL DE BANVILLE (2) is clearly a horse of considerable ability, though he remains inexperienced and somewhat temperamental. It could be a case of all-or-nothing, but his talent is unquestionable. NAMMOS BEACH CLUB (11) made a highly impressive winning debut on turf, scoring with plenty in hand. A repeat of that effort would make him a major contender despite the change of surface. NAPOLEON (3) would almost certainly have finished much closer at Cabourg had he not broken stride. He is well worth another chance. NUAGE DU RABUTIN (13) holds the advantage of previous experience over this course, a factor that could prove decisive in a competitive contest.
